Good commentary with alluding to Miyamoto Musashi, also someone Dave Schultz studied. Not to get too technical, but Musashi was a Shugyosha, not a Samurai(these guys answered to a Daimyo, Musashi did not).

Basically, a shugyosha was an apprentice to the way of the sword and was self-trained. This makes his accomplishments astounding. Age 13-30 he was 60-0 in battles to the death! He then became so good that for the next 30 years he defeated every opponent without killing them!
